Prime Minister Boyko Borissov met with Ambassador Emma Hopkins

15.10.2018

Prime Minister Boyko Borissov met with Ambassador Emma Hopkins.


 
They discussed the development of negotiations on the UK's withdrawal from the European Union. During the conversation it was confirmed that the two countries will make efforts to guarantee the rights of both Bulgarian citizens in the UK and British citizens in our country. The Prime Minister said British citizens are currently well received and will be well received in Bulgaria after Brexit.


 
During the meeting, Bulgarian Prime Minister Borissov and British Ambassador Hopkins acknowledged the excellent cooperation between Bulgaria and the United Kingdom in the security field. The two confirmed that the Bulgarian and British services will continue to work together in the fight against terrorism, smuggling, illegal migration, criminal investigations, and corruption.


 
Ambassador Hopkins introduced Bulgarian Prime Minister Borissov to the investigation on the ‘Skripal’ case.
